STUTTGART, Germany — Petra Kvitova and Karolina Pliskova gave the Czech Republic a 2-0 lead over Germany in the Fed Cup semifinals with dominant displays in their opening rubbers on Saturday. Kvitova defeated Julia Goerges 6-3, 6-2, before Pliskova followed up with a 7-5, 6-3 win over two-time Grand Slam winner Angelique Kerber in the World Group. “No one expected it,” Pliskova said after the German hosts failed to win a set. It was Kvitova’s 29th singles win in the Fed Cup. The German team will have to win both reverse singles and the doubles game on Sunday to reach its first final since 2014.
